Jak konwertować pliki XLTM do DOC za pomocą GroupDocs.Conversion w .NET: przewodnik krok po kroku
Wstęp
Masz problemy z konwersją szablonów Microsoft Excel Macro-Enabled Templates (XLTM) do dokumentów Word (DOC)? Ten samouczek przeprowadzi Cię przez proces używania GroupDocs.Conversion dla .NET, aby bez wysiłku przekształcić XLTM do plików DOC, usprawniając integrację danych z Excela do przetwarzania tekstu.
Czego się nauczysz:
- Konwersja XLTM do DOC przy użyciu GroupDocs.Conversion.
- Konfigurowanie niezbędnego środowiska i zależności.
- Praktyczne przypadki użycia i integracja z innymi systemami .NET.
- Optymalizacja wydajności w celu zwiększenia efektywności konwersji.
Postępując zgodnie z tym przewodnikiem, wdrożysz solidne rozwiązanie, które uprości zadania związane z zarządzaniem dokumentami. Zacznijmy od przejrzenia warunków wstępnych.
Wymagania wstępne
Przed konwersją obiektów XLTM za pomocą GroupDocs.Conversion dla platformy .NET należy upewnić się, że spełnione są następujące wymagania:
- Wymagane biblioteki i wersje: Zainstaluj .NET Core lub .NET Framework. Ten samouczek używa biblioteki GroupDocs.Conversion w wersji 25.3.0.
- Konfiguracja środowiska: Użyj programu Visual Studio lub kompatybilnego środowiska IDE ze wsparciem języka C#.
- Wymagania wstępne dotyczące wiedzy: Przydatna będzie podstawowa znajomość programowania w językach C# i .NET.
Konfigurowanie GroupDocs.Conversion dla .NET
Zainstaluj bibliotekę GroupDocs.Conversion, korzystając z jednej z poniższych metod:
Konsola Menedżera Pakietów NuGet
Install-Package GroupDocs.Conversion -Version 25.3.0
Interfejs wiersza poleceń .NET
dotnet add package GroupDocs.Conversion --version 25.3.0
Nabycie licencji
GroupDocs oferuje bezpłatny okres próbny umożliwiający wstępne testowanie i ocenę, z możliwością zakupu lub uzyskania tymczasowej licencji na dłuższe użytkowanie.
- Bezpłatna wersja próbna: Pobierz z wydania.groupdocs.com.
- Licencja tymczasowa: Złóż wniosek w zakup.groupdocs.com/licencja-tymczasowa/.
- Zakup: Kup bibliotekę na zakup.groupdocs.com/kup.
Podstawowa inicjalizacja i konfiguracja
Zainicjuj GroupDocs.Conversion, tworząc nową instancję Converter
klasa ze ścieżką do pliku źródłowego XLTm:
using System;
using System.IO;
using GroupDocs.Conversion;
using GroupDocs.Conversion.Options.Convert;
string sourceXltmPath = Path.Combine("YOUR_DOCUMENT_DIRECTORY", "sample.xltm");
Przewodnik wdrażania
Konwertuj XLTM do DOC
W tej sekcji dowiesz się, jak przekonwertować plik XLTm na dokument Word przy użyciu GroupDocs.Conversion.
Przegląd
Funkcja ta umożliwia bezproblemową konwersję szablonów programu Excel z obsługą makr (XLTM) do dokumentów programu Microsoft Word (DOC), ułatwiając integrację danych na różnych platformach.
Wdrażanie krok po kroku
Zdefiniuj katalog wyjściowy i ścieżkę pliku Upewnij się, że posiadasz katalog wyjściowy dla przekonwertowanego pliku DOC:
string outputFolder = Path.Combine("YOUR_OUTPUT_DIRECTORY");
if (!Directory.Exists(outputFolder))
{
Directory.CreateDirectory(outputFolder);
}
string outputFile = Path.Combine(outputFolder, "xltm-converted-to.doc");
Załaduj i przekonwertuj plik źródłowy
Załaduj plik XLTm za pomocą Converter
klasa i skonfiguruj opcje konwersji dla DOC:
using (var converter = new Converter(sourceXltmPath))
{
var options = new WordProcessingConvertOptions { Format = WordProcessingFileType.Doc };
converter.Convert(outputFile, options);
}
Wyjaśnienie:
- Klasa konwertera: Zajmuje się ładowaniem i zarządzaniem plikami dokumentów.
- Opcje konwersji przetwarzania tekstu: Konfiguruje ustawienia konwersji dokumentów do formatów Word, takich jak DOC.
Porady dotyczące rozwiązywania problemów
- Upewnij się, że plik źródłowy XLTm istnieje, aby uniknąć błędów podczas ładowania.
- Sprawdź, czy uprawnienia do katalogu wyjściowego pozwalają na zapisywanie nowych plików.
Zastosowania praktyczne
- Automatyczne generowanie raportów: Konwertuj raporty w formacie Excel na edytowalne dokumenty Word w celu ich dostosowania i dystrybucji.
- Integracja danych: Usprawnij przepływy pracy, integrując dane z programu Excel z aplikacjami do przetwarzania tekstu, co poprawi współpracę zespołową.
- Konwersja szablonu: Przekształcaj szablony programu Excel z obsługą makr do formatów DOC, aby zapewnić większą dostępność w środowiskach innych niż Excel.
Rozważania dotyczące wydajności
Aby zoptymalizować wydajność podczas konwersji:
- Zarządzaj wykorzystaniem pamięci efektywnie dzięki
using
oświadczenia. - Zoptymalizuj obsługę plików, aby zapobiec niepotrzebnym operacjom odczytu/zapisu, które mogą spowolnić proces.
Najlepsze praktyki:
- Regularnie aktualizuj GroupDocs.Conversion, aby poznać nowe funkcje i ulepszenia.
- Stwórz profil swojej aplikacji, aby zidentyfikować wąskie gardła w procesach konwersji.
Wniosek
W tym przewodniku przyjrzeliśmy się sposobowi konwersji plików XLTM na pliki DOC przy użyciu GroupDocs.Conversion dla .NET. Wykonując te kroki, możesz sprawnie zintegrować dane Excela z dokumentami Worda, zwiększając automatyzację przepływu pracy i produktywność.
Następne kroki: Poznaj dodatkowe funkcje GroupDocs.Conversion, takie jak konwersja innych formatów plików lub integracja biblioteki z większymi aplikacjami.
Gotowy, aby to wypróbować? Wdróż to rozwiązanie w swoich projektach już dziś!
Sekcja FAQ
- Czym jest GroupDocs.Conversion dla .NET?
- To potężna biblioteka obsługująca konwersję dokumentów w różnych formatach w aplikacjach .NET.
- Czy mogę konwertować inne typy plików za pomocą GroupDocs.Conversion?
- Tak, obsługuje liczne konwersje formatów dokumentów i obrazów.
- Jak uzyskać licencję na dłuższe korzystanie z biblioteki?
- Kup licencję lub uzyskaj licencję tymczasową, aby zapoznać się ze wszystkimi funkcjami bez ograniczeń.
- Co powinienem zrobić, jeśli proces konwersji przebiega powoli?
- Zoptymalizuj obsługę plików, zaktualizuj wersję biblioteki i monitoruj wykorzystanie zasobów, aby zwiększyć wydajność.
- Czy jest dostępna pomoc techniczna w przypadku problemów z GroupDocs.Conversion?
- Tak, znajdź wsparcie na Fora GroupDocs.
Zasoby
- Dokumentacja: Dokumentacja konwersji GroupDocs
- Dokumentacja API: Dokumentacja API dla GroupDocs.Conversion
- Pobierać: Pobierz GroupDocs.Conversion
- Kup licencję: Kup produkty GroupDocs
- Bezpłatna wersja próbna: Wypróbuj GroupDocs za darmo
- Licencja tymczasowa: Poproś o licencję tymczasową
- Forum wsparcia: Wsparcie GroupDocs